    Abstract: Methods and systems for creating attachments between a sample manipulator and a sample within a charged particle systems are disclosed herein. Methods include translating a sample manipulator so that it is proximate to a sample, and milling portions of the sample manipulator such that portions are removed. The portion of the sample manipulator proximate to the sample is composed of a high sputter yield material, and the high sputter yield material may be the material milled with the charged particle beam such that it is removed from the sample manipulator. According to the present disclosure, the portions of the sample manipulator are milled such that at least some of the removed high sputter yield material redeposits to form an attachment between the sample manipulator and the sample.

    Abstract: A tiered storage arrangement is contemplated that provides high speed tier 1 storage for rapid access to recalled data, mid-speed tier 2 storage for data that is not frequently recalled and tier 3 storage for archive purposes that may include tape library storage and even cold storage in vaults. Embodiments contemplate a server linked to all tiered storage devices on one end and a host computer on another. Data files can be migrated between the tiered storage systems based on migration policies, such as time elapsed from being filed or last accessed. Also, embodiments contemplate a time bar displayed at the host computer that provides accurate time predictions of data recall including information of the kind of storage on which a target file is stored and the pathway to recall the target file/s locally to the host computer.

    Abstract: Methods and apparatus for creating an anastomosis or fistula between the gallbladder and an adjacent organ are disclosed. First, a parent magnet, typically a permanent magnet, is deployed in the stomach, small intestine, or another organ adjacent to the gallbladder, and a mating daughter material is deployed in the gallbladder in order to create a magnet-compression anastomosis. The gallbladder may then be ablated or otherwise functionally inactivated through the anastomosis. Another aspect of the invention relates to an all-in-one surgical kit that contains all the necessary specialized tools for a surgeon to perform the procedure.

    Abstract: The present invention relates to a method of purifying albumin-fusion proteins to reduce the level of oxidation of susceptible amino acid residues. The method comprises an affinity matrix chromatography step and an anion exchange chromatography step. The purified albumin-fusion proteins have low levels of oxidation and retain their enhanced half-life in vivo and its bioactivity. In some embodiments, the albumin-fusion protein comprises a scaffold, such as human Tenascin C scaffold. Compositions comprising the albumin-fusion protein are further disclosed.

    Abstract: A sealed joint assembly for transmitting high temperature and high pressure fluid between adjoining ducts in, for example, an aircraft bleed air system, includes a gimbal ring and two annular clevises. Each clevis includes a pair of axially-extending lobes that each includes a bore hole extending therethrough. The bore holes of the clevis lobes may each align with a respective bore hole formed within the gimbal ring, through which a pin may be inserted to couple the clevises to the gimbal ring. The clevises and gimbal ring may be formed using additive manufacturing, to produce component geometries and topologies that reduce the overall weight of the joint assembly while maintaining or improving its structural integrity. For example, the clevis lobes may include a plurality of gaps, such that the remaining material forms a shear web. The gimbal ring may also include strut or truss networks to enhance structural integrity.

    Abstract: A variable power bus (VPB) cable, such as a USB Type-C cable, is validated for actual current capacity with respect to a specified power rating for the cable. The power cable validation is performed when the cable is connected to a power storage adapter and a portable information handling system. The validation includes, prior to negotiating a power delivery contract for electrical power to be supplied to the information handling system from the VPB port via the VPB cable, applying a first voltage to the VPB cable to identify a first indication of a current capacity of the VPB cable; and when the first indication confirms that the current capacity of the VPB cable corresponds to a specified power rating for the VPB cable, enabling the power delivery contract to be negotiated according to the specified power rating, otherwise blocking the power delivery contract using the VPB cable.
